Dreaming about flooding water

Water & weather

What it points to

Dreaming about flooding water is often read as pointing to a profound disruption in your sense of personal control. Water represents emotions, and when it floods, it tends to correspond to feelings of being overwhelmed by circumstances that outpace your ability to manage them. This symbol may be pointing at suppressed emotional waves finally breaching your conscious defenses. The exact meaning varies greatly and depends on the clarity of the water and your immediate reaction to the rising tide.

When it shows up

This kind of dream tends to show up during major transitions where familiar routines dissolve. You might experience it when stepping into unfamiliar leadership positions, such as managing a team for the first time or welcoming a new child into the family. It also frequently appears during the initial weeks after uprooting your life to start a new job in an unfamiliar city, reflecting the psychological turbulence of adapting to completely unchartered environments.

Psychological angle

From a psychological angle, flooding water highlights the pressure valve of the psyche releasing unexpressed affect. When conscious waking life demands constant composure, the emotional body stores every neglected detail, worry, and ambition. Sleep lowers your guard, allowing these accumulated psychological undercurrents to surge upward and flood the mental landscape. It is less about impending external catastrophe and more about an internal backlog of feelings demanding your conscious attention and integration.
